Get your package included
-------------------------
In order to get your package included in the set of stable packages, you should
send a pull request against this repository. In the `Stackage.Config` module,
there's a function called `defaultStablePackages`. In general, to add a set of
packages, you would add:
mapM_ (add "your-email-address") $ words
"package1 package2 package3"
You can follow the examples of the other sets of packages in that function.
Once you've done this, you should confirm that your newly added packages are
compatible with the rest of stackage by building the package set.
